India, Oct. 25 -- Robert Irwin, the son of the late wildlife conservationist Steve Irwin, has posted a heartfelt tribute to his father on social media, conveying his gratitude and a promise to continue The Crocodile Hunter star's mission.

"To continue this legacy is the honour of my life. If I can make my dad proud, I've done my job. Behind everything I do is a conservation mission that my dad started," Robert Irwin wrote on X.

Steve Irwin died on September 4, 2006, after an unprovoked attack by a stingray. At that time, the 44-year-old was filming in the Batt Reef off the coast of Australia, according to People magazine.

The Crocodile Hunter host left behind his wife, Terri, and their two children: Bindi and Robert.
